Overview: This workshop aims to introduce students to the basic concepts of structural equation modeling. The session will go over fitting structural equation models in R, evaluating model fit, interpreting results in substantive terms, and three examples of commonly used structural equation models.

At the end of the workshop, you will be able to
> formulate structural equation models based on theory
> evaluate model fit
> interpret findings from path models, factor models, and structural equation models

Pre-requisites:
· Knowledge of linear regression analysis.
· Introductory knowledge of R, e.g. from our workshop Introduction to programming in R, or from McGill's R summer camp.
